Despite NOC, DC has issued detention orders for PTI leaders and workers


Lahore: The decision to issue detention orders for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) leaders before the rally was challenged in the Lahore High Court (LHC).
In the Lahore High Court, PTI leader Zainab Umair applied through the mediation of Azhar Siddique Advocate, the Punjab Government and Deputy Commissioner (DC) among others have been made parties in the application.
It has been stated in the petition that PTI is going to hold a meeting in Lahore today for which the administration has issued the NOC. Despite the NOC, the DC has issued detention orders for PTI leaders and workers.
The petition further stated that the Deputy Commissioner has used his powers illegally. His orders are tantamount to spreading fear among the people. The court should immediately declare the detention orders of the Deputy Commissioner null and void.
